Winter Market

  • Free
  • Market

Whether you’re looking for great food, unique shopping or just a fun night out, the Winter Wonderland Night Market offers something for everyone.

This festive night market is organised and run by William Angliss Institute event management students, giving students the opportunity to showcase their skills and gain real-world event experience.

This event is also being held as a charity fundraiser in partnership with Foodbank Victoria, helping support people in the community experiencing food insecurity. By attending the event, visitors are not only enjoying a great night out but also contributing to an important cause.

Join in a welcoming winter celebration filled with food, entertainment, community spirit and the creativity of future event professionals.
